Stability Analysis of Bidirectional DC-DC Converter for Energy Storage
With the increase in power and energy density of energy storage components, more and more energy storage systems are being used in a variety of applications, and bidirectional DC-DC converter plays an important role in energy buffering and control. In order to study the problem about stability of bidirectional DC-DC circuit in energy storage system, this paper takes the bidirectional DC-DC circuit used for energy storage as the main research object, conducts system modeling, impedance analysis and stability analysis of the converter, and conducts simulation analysis on the stability of the energy storage converter through MATLAB/Simulink simulation model. Based on the bode diagrams and Nyquist diagrams, the stability analysis, of the bidirectional DC-DC converter-inverter cascade system, is accomplished in this paper.
